The Government will today publish the report which forced Alan Shatter to resign as Minister for Justice.
The 300-page Guerin document will outline how the Garda Ombudsman, Department of Justice and Minister for Justice failed to investigate allegations of Garda misconduct.
A dossier of allegations of gardaí failing to properly investigate a series of crimes was given by garda sergeant Maurice McCabe to Fianna Fáil leader Micheál Martin.
Mr Martin passed the dossier to the Taoiseach, who asked senior counsel Seán Guerin to investigate the claims.
Mr Guerin's 300-page report was delivered to the Taoiseach on Tuesday night . On Wednesday, three chapters of it were enough to force Alan Shatter's resignation.
The report deals with a series of of allegations including the handling of an offender who was on bail when he murdered Slyvia Roche Kelly.
The report has been redacted to remove some names and information around court cases
The Government is expected to set up a full independent Commission of Inquiry into how the claims were handled.
